Output 6805890bb68523d7a467c64f934886a7fae2d4a71ee8adeb8defd4a8bd340aa6:84

value
108028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c32650350b0653e2835ae21963c7b0595664a82 OP_EQUAL
address
3D1i5ooDCA4RNPssYLY56zfQL75ft2keem
transaction
6805890bb68523d7a467c64f934886a7fae2d4a71ee8adeb8defd4a8bd340aa6
spent
true